Badlands is Sacramento's high-energy gay dance club, a two-story spot on K Street in the heart of Lavender Heights, the city's officially recognized LGBTQ+ district, directly across from Faces. Inside, four bars and a packed dance floor sit under dozens of video screens, with the music running pop and Top 40 alongside regular drag performances, Latin nights, and themed events. It's been a repeat pick for the region's top LGBTQ+ bar. The location is half the appeal: Badlands anchors the Midtown nightlife strip where the neighborhood's gay bars cluster within a few walkable blocks, so it's an easy hub for a night that hops between rooms. It's party-forward and unapologetically inclusive, the kind of full-volume dance club that's worth crossing town for when you want to actually dance, not just drink.
